    This course provides professional‑caliber training for aspiring and current event planners, covering every aspect of successful event execution—from design and décor to budgeting, technology, and logistics. Offered through accredited school partners, the course explores live and virtual events, sustainable practices, corporate social responsibility, and international best practices, while highlighting how technology and social media can enhance event outcomes.
    Module 1: Event Leadership Foundations
    Module 2: Event Planning, Human Resources, and Time Management
    Module 3: Financial Leadership and Vendor Management
    Module 4: Marketing, Risk Management, and Corporate Social Responsibility
    Module 5: Virtual Events, Sustainability, and Career Growth
    Module 6: Venues and Staging
    Module 7: Seating, Rigging, Lighting, and Video
    Module 8: Audio Systems, Speakers, and Design Teams
    Module 9: Developing Event Designs
    Module 10: Environmental Design, Materials, and Presentation
    By the end of this course, the learner will be able to:

    Define the core principles of effective event leadership
    Recognize the steps involved in budgeting, vendor coordination, and time management
    Differentiate between virtual and live events, venue types, seating arrangements, and audiovisual requirements
    Identify various event design approaches and understand how to implement them
    Recall key design elements, materials, and presentation models used in special events
    Upon completion, learners will be eligible to sit for the Event Planning Specialist Certification (CEPS) exam from the National Career Certification Board (NCCB).
